Note
  • "In 1869 I reprinted anonymously as a pamphlet ... the following Excerpt ... As the pamphlet has long been out of print, I hope that this republication ... will be of service to candidates for the ministry and other readers."--Pref.
Contents
Preface.--The Excerpt: Additional note.--Sir James Stephen's Essay on Baxter: I. Life. II. Writings.--Appendix A: Baxter and the Herbert family.--Appendix B: Baxter at Ludlow Castle (1632-33)--Appendix C: Baxter's letter to Lord Clarendon declining the bishopric of Hereford, 1 November 1660.
